
文件用Excel打开乱码怎么解决办法
文件用Excel打开乱码的常见解决方法包括:检查文件编码、重新设置Excel的默认编码、使用文本导入向导、调整区域和语言设置、使用第三方工具。其中,最重要的一点是检查文件编码。文件编码不正确是导致Excel打开乱码的主要原因之一。正确的编码设置能够确保文件内容能够正常显示。接下来,我们将详细讨论如何检查和修改文件编码,以及其他可能的解决方案。
一、检查文件编码
文件编码是决定文件内容如何被解释和显示的关键因素。不同的文件编码方式会导致Excel在读取文件时出现不同的结果。常见的文件编码包括UTF-8、ANSI、Unicode等。如果文件编码不正确,打开时就会出现乱码。以下是检查和修改文件编码的方法:
1、使用记事本检查和修改编码
记事本是一个简单而有效的工具,用于检查和修改文件的编码。
- 打开记事本,将文件拖入记事本中。
- 点击“文件”菜单,选择“另存为”。
- 在弹出的窗口中,可以看到“编码”选项。在这里选择正确的编码格式(例如UTF-8)。
- 重新保存文件,并在Excel中打开。
2、使用高级文本编辑器
高级文本编辑器如Notepad++、Sublime Text等,提供了更多的编码选项和更高的灵活性。
- 打开文本编辑器,将文件拖入。
- 查看文件编码。如果发现文件编码不正确,可以选择“转换为”正确的编码。
- 重新保存文件,并在Excel中打开。
二、重新设置Excel的默认编码
有时候,Excel的默认编码设置可能不匹配文件的实际编码。通过重新设置Excel的默认编码,可以有效解决乱码问题。
1、Excel内部设置
- 打开Excel,点击“文件”菜单,选择“选项”。
- 在“Excel选项”窗口中,选择“高级”。
- 向下滚动到“常规”部分,找到“Web选项”按钮。
- 在“Web选项”窗口中,选择“编码”标签。
- 将“保存此文档时使用的编码”设置为正确的编码(例如UTF-8)。
- 保存设置并重新打开文件。
2、使用数据导入向导
Excel提供了数据导入向导,可以手动设置文件的编码格式。
- 打开Excel,点击“数据”菜单,选择“从文本/CSV”。
- 选择要导入的文件,点击“导入”。
- 在导入向导中,选择正确的文件编码(例如UTF-8)。
- 继续导入过程,完成后检查文件内容是否正常显示。
三、使用文本导入向导
文本导入向导是Excel的一个强大功能,允许用户在导入文件时手动设置各种参数,包括编码格式。
1、步骤详解
- 打开Excel,点击“数据”菜单,选择“从文本/CSV”。
- 选择要导入的文件,点击“导入”。
- 在弹出的文本导入向导中,选择正确的文件编码(例如UTF-8)。
- 设置分隔符、列格式等参数,确保数据正确导入。
- 点击“完成”按钮,检查导入的数据是否正常显示。
2、示例应用
假设有一个包含中文字符的CSV文件,打开时出现乱码。通过文本导入向导,可以设置正确的编码格式(例如UTF-8),并确保中文字符正常显示。
四、调整区域和语言设置
Excel的区域和语言设置也会影响文件的显示效果。通过调整这些设置,可以解决由于区域和语言不匹配导致的乱码问题。
1、系统区域和语言设置
- 打开“控制面板”,选择“区域和语言”。
- 在“区域和语言”窗口中,选择“管理”标签。
- 点击“更改系统区域设置”,选择与文件内容匹配的区域设置(例如中国)。
- 点击“确定”按钮,重新启动计算机。
2、Excel区域和语言设置
- 打开Excel,点击“文件”菜单,选择“选项”。
- 在“Excel选项”窗口中,选择“语言”。
- 设置“Office显示语言”和“Office帮助语言”为与文件内容匹配的语言(例如中文)。
- 保存设置并重新打开文件。
五、使用第三方工具
有时候,Excel内置的方法可能无法解决所有的乱码问题。使用第三方工具可以提供更多的解决方案。
1、文本编辑工具
工具如UltraEdit、EmEditor等,提供了更强大的文本编辑功能和编码转换选项。
- 打开文本编辑工具,将文件拖入。
- 查看文件编码,并转换为正确的编码格式。
- 保存文件,并在Excel中打开。
2、数据转换工具
工具如OpenRefine、Data Wrangler等,专门用于数据清洗和转换,能够处理复杂的数据格式和编码问题。
- 打开数据转换工具,导入文件。
- 设置正确的编码格式,并进行必要的数据清洗和转换。
- 导出文件,并在Excel中打开。
结论
文件用Excel打开乱码的解决办法主要包括检查文件编码、重新设置Excel的默认编码、使用文本导入向导、调整区域和语言设置、使用第三方工具等。通过以上方法,可以有效解决由于文件编码不正确、区域和语言设置不匹配等原因导致的乱码问题。希望本文提供的详细指南能够帮助读者解决实际问题,提高工作效率。
相关问答FAQs:
1. 为什么我用Excel打开的文件会出现乱码?
当你用Excel打开文件时,如果文件的编码格式与Excel默认的编码格式不匹配,就会导致文件显示乱码。
2. 我该如何解决Excel打开文件乱码的问题?
有几种方法可以尝试解决Excel打开文件乱码的问题:
- 尝试更改文件编码格式:将文件的编码格式更改为与Excel默认的编码格式匹配。你可以尝试将文件保存为其他编码格式,然后再尝试用Excel打开。
- 使用文本导入功能:如果文件包含特殊字符或非常规编码,你可以使用Excel的文本导入功能。通过选择正确的文件分隔符和编码格式,可以正确地显示文件内容。
- 使用其他软件打开文件:如果Excel无法正确显示文件内容,你可以尝试使用其他软件打开文件。例如,使用文本编辑器或专业的数据分析软件来查看文件内容。
3. 为什么我尝试更改文件编码格式后,仍然无法解决Excel打开文件乱码的问题?
如果你尝试更改文件编码格式后仍然无法解决问题,可能是因为文件本身存在其他问题,例如文件损坏或格式错误。在这种情况下,你可以尝试从其他来源获取原始文件,或与文件的创建者联系以获取更多帮助。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4554804